- COVID-19 disrupted appointments, referrals, and waiting times during the feasibility study period. — Logic model development through a feasibility RCT for a group-based weight management programme
- The initial model assumed GPs would refer patients to specialist weight management services before referral to PROGROUP. — Logic model development through a feasibility RCT for a group-based weight management programme
- Screening considered comorbidities, home circumstances at one site, and whether life events made behaviour change unrealistic at that time. — Logic model development through a feasibility RCT for a group-based weight management programme
- Local absence of specialist weight management services limited the feasibility of the original referral pathway. — Logic model development through a feasibility RCT for a group-based weight management programme
- Weight stigma impeded screening and engagement, while non-judgemental staff contact supported openness from patients. — Logic model development through a feasibility RCT for a group-based weight management programme
